What jobs are off limits to felons?

Certain jobs, including those in healthcare, education, law enforcement, and positions requiring security clearances, are often off limits to felons due to licensing, legal restrictions, or safety concerns. Employment in regulated fields may require background checks, certifications, or waiting periods after conviction, depending on the industry and jurisdiction.

Can I work at a morgue with no experience?

Working as a morgue assistant or in a death-related role typically requires some training or certification, such as OSHA or health department courses. While prior experience is not always mandatory, familiarity with handling biological materials and understanding safety protocols is beneficial. Entry-level positions may provide on-the-job training for those without experience.

West Monroe is located in Northeast Louisiana in Ouachita Parish, strategically located along Interstate 20. With a population of approximately 13,000 residents, the City of West Monroe serves as the hub of economic and recreational activity for the west side of Ouachita Parish. West Monroe offers a great quality of life for families, young students and those young at heart. Named among "Best Cities for Young Families" in Louisiana two years in a row by the consumer advocacy website NerdWallet, West Monroe offers affordable homes, prosperity and growth, quality educational options and family friendly amenities. Public, private and parochial K-12 schools in West Monroe scored at the top of Louisiana. The Ouachita Parish School District has 16 schools in West Monroe and West Ouachita that earned an A or B on their school report cards, issued by the Louisiana Department of Education. West Monroe ranks as one of the most affordable places to live in Louisiana with a cost of living at 88.6 percent of the national average nearly 12 points below the rest of the nation.
